WELCOME TO THE BULVERDE/SPRING BRANCH LIBRARY VOLUNTEER PROGRAM!
We are happy that you have decided to give a helping hand here at our library! It is a fun and stimulating place to volunteer, full of great books and ideas. We’ll make sure you are properly trained but always feel free to ask questions. Volunteers can receive community service hours with their schools or other programs for the time they spend helping at the library.
It would be especially helpful to us if you can commit to a specific time each week. (For example, if you can come each Wednesday at 3:00-5:00pm). We schedule our volunteers just like our employees and count on their help. If you can’t make it when you’ve scheduled a time, please let us know as soon as you know you can’t make it, so we’ll know not to expect you.
The dress code is casual but proper so please no holes in your clothes or too short shorts. However, for your safety, please wear comfortable shoes -no flip-flops please.
Please see below for specific tasks that volunteers can help with, depending on their age group:
Shelver (ages 14 & up*): Training: 1 hour
- Sort materials by type (books, magazines, DVDS, CDs, etc.) & group (Fiction, Juvenile, Easy, Non-fiction, etc.)
- Shelve materials – return them to the shelves where they belong in Dewey Decimal or alphabetical format (directions provided)
- Assist with other library or processing tasks except for working the circulation desk
Adopt-a-Shelf (ages 14 & up*): Training: 1 hour
- Choose a shelf or section of the library
- Come in regularly at your own pace to check your section and make sure the books are in Dewey Decimal or alphabetical order
Circulation desk clerk (ages 16 & up): Training: 2-5 hours
- Check books in and out using the electronic catalog system
- Shelving and Adopt-a-Shelf as described above
- Help patrons with catalog searches
- Refer special reference questions or other unusual situations to staff
Notes: *Younger patrons may also help with Shelving or Adopt-a-Shelf after being assessed
We also have other tasks we need help with throughout the year such as Summer Reading Camp Library teachers, Basic Computer Instructors, Inventory etc. so if you can’t regularly commit time, maybe we can put you on a list for special library needs.
